Transaction 6e850427fecbde2b461de1154b736d91d4f3e4a693c490deba5f43eea53d3099

2 Input
2 Outputs
  • 6e850427fecbde2b461de1154b736d91d4f3e4a693c490deba5f43eea53d3099:0
  • value  31893963
    address  32LNiE1mvPnzgCuRvpH6YWSEafWi6nWKKE
  • 6e850427fecbde2b461de1154b736d91d4f3e4a693c490deba5f43eea53d3099:1
  • value  849496
    address  14aPXtNhgCFS3BLmW26HWgi9zNzGQ3VUcv